www.ClickEXE.de Click.EXE - In 5 Minuten zum eigenen Programm!
Start Einloggen Einloggen Die Mitglieder Das Foren-Team Suchfunktion
30656 Posts & 5455 Themen in 33 Foren
Benutzername/Passwort:
  Login speichern
Forenübersicht » Andere Versionen und Sprachen » DLLs für den Einsatz mit der Pro-Lizenz » SMTP-Mail mit Auth.

vorheriges Thema   nächstes Thema
26 Posts in diesem Thema (offen)
Seiten (2): (1) 2 weiter >
Autor
Beitrag
Merlin ist offline Merlin  
SMTP-Mail mit Auth.
221 Beiträge - nicht heilbarer cX-Junkie ;o)
Habe mich nachdem im Forum Stefan schon oft nach einem Mail-PlugIn gefragt wurde worauf man jedoch noch länger muss, hingesetzt und in PureBasic ne' DLL getippt.

Hier ist sie inkluisive ausführlicher Hilfe.

- - D O W N L O A D - -
Beitrag vom 24.06.2007 - 15:04
Diesen Beitrag melden   nach weiteren Posts von Merlin suchen Merlin`s Profil ansehen Merlin eine E-Mail senden Merlin eine Kurznachricht senden Merlin zu deinen Freunden hinzufügen Merlin zu deiner ICQ-Contact-list hinzufügen zum Anfang der Seite
sam.higgins ist offline sam.higgins  
RE: SMTP-Mail mit Auth.
449 Beiträge - Kein-anderes-Hobby-Haber
Huhu,

der Downloadlink ist nicht ganz korrekt, oder?
SMTP.zip

Hast Du denn nicht ein paar Beispiele für ein cX-Script, so dass man sich nicht erst Stück für Stück durch die Help hangeln muss?

Ansonsten vielen Dank für die Arbeit!
Beitrag vom 24.06.2007 - 16:46
Diesen Beitrag melden   nach weiteren Posts von sam.higgins suchen sam.higgins`s Profil ansehen sam.higgins eine E-Mail senden sam.higgins eine Kurznachricht senden sam.higgins`s Homepage besuchen sam.higgins zu deinen Freunden hinzufügen zum Anfang der Seite
Merlin ist offline Merlin  
221 Beiträge - nicht heilbarer cX-Junkie ;o)
Habs ich doch gewusst das ich etwas fergessen habe:

Hier das Bsp.Skript:

Skript überarbeitet siehe vv


Dnächst auch PDF-Writer-DLL


Der Post wurde 3 mal editiert, zuletzt von Merlin am 25.06.2007 - 17:46.
Beitrag vom 25.06.2007 - 15:47
Diesen Beitrag melden   nach weiteren Posts von Merlin suchen Merlin`s Profil ansehen Merlin eine E-Mail senden Merlin eine Kurznachricht senden Merlin zu deinen Freunden hinzufügen Merlin zu deiner ICQ-Contact-list hinzufügen zum Anfang der Seite
sam.higgins ist offline sam.higgins  
RE:
449 Beiträge - Kein-anderes-Hobby-Haber
Hi,
Danke fürs Script. Leider funzte das hier noch nicht :-/ Erst Meldung, dass keine Verbindung hergestellt werden konnte, dann hats auch gleich den cS-Editor mit gerissen. Aber ich versuche das noch mit anderen Mailservern.

Generell: Wenn es Dir möglich ist, durch DLLs mit gut gemachten Beispielscripten das zu ergänzen, was cX allein noch nicht kann - und das Zeugs wirklich was taugt, könnte ich mir durchaus vorstellen, dass hier und da bestimmt auch jemand ein paar Münzen Anerkennung für übrig hat! Also, wenn Du da Laune zu hast, würde bestimmt nicht nur ich mich über noch mehr Möglichkeiten in cX freuen. Notfalls eben mit Deinen DLLs lachend
Beitrag vom 25.06.2007 - 17:12
Diesen Beitrag melden   nach weiteren Posts von sam.higgins suchen sam.higgins`s Profil ansehen sam.higgins eine E-Mail senden sam.higgins eine Kurznachricht senden sam.higgins`s Homepage besuchen sam.higgins zu deinen Freunden hinzufügen zum Anfang der Seite
sam.higgins ist offline sam.higgins  
RE:
449 Beiträge - Kein-anderes-Hobby-Haber
Hab Dir eben ne Mail geschickt. Leider semmelt hier cX immer noch ab.
Beitrag vom 25.06.2007 - 17:35
Diesen Beitrag melden   nach weiteren Posts von sam.higgins suchen sam.higgins`s Profil ansehen sam.higgins eine E-Mail senden sam.higgins eine Kurznachricht senden sam.higgins`s Homepage besuchen sam.higgins zu deinen Freunden hinzufügen zum Anfang der Seite
Merlin ist offline Merlin  
221 Beiträge - nicht heilbarer cX-Junkie ;o)
Was hasst du den für einen Internet-Anschluss? (Kann sein das er langsam ist? Tut mir leid habe an soetwas nicht gedacht!)

Ich habe mal die DLL verbessert. (Versemmel-schutz und 1 sobald Verbindung an!)


cX2Web-Code: (einfach anklicken, kopieren und in ... einfügen)
Hierfür benötigte Erweiterungen: Pro-Version
Erstellt mit cX2Web - cX3 WebExport (49 Skriptzeilen, cX Pro 3.0.39.3)


Bitte NEU-DOWNLOADEN ! ! !

PS: Bei mir gehts!


Der Post wurde 1 mal editiert, zuletzt von Merlin am 25.06.2007 - 17:48.
Beitrag vom 25.06.2007 - 17:43
Diesen Beitrag melden   nach weiteren Posts von Merlin suchen Merlin`s Profil ansehen Merlin eine E-Mail senden Merlin eine Kurznachricht senden Merlin zu deinen Freunden hinzufügen Merlin zu deiner ICQ-Contact-list hinzufügen zum Anfang der Seite
sam.higgins ist offline sam.higgins  
RE:
449 Beiträge - Kein-anderes-Hobby-Haber
Ähm, DSL16000. Effektiv verfügbar habe ich dann hier noch so 10 bis 12 Mbit. Das sollte wohl reichen lachend

Klappt es denn bei Dir mit dem Postfach, das ich Dir eingerichtet habe?
Beitrag vom 25.06.2007 - 18:11
Diesen Beitrag melden   nach weiteren Posts von sam.higgins suchen sam.higgins`s Profil ansehen sam.higgins eine E-Mail senden sam.higgins eine Kurznachricht senden sam.higgins`s Homepage besuchen sam.higgins zu deinen Freunden hinzufügen zum Anfang der Seite
kennwort999 ist offline kennwort999  
RE: RE:
686 Beiträge - click.EXE - Meister
kennwort999`s alternatives Ego
Ja ich suche schon lange eine DLL inkl. script für CX womit eine Webcam/ Kamera angesteuert wird und live Bilder liefert ! ... Bezahlung möglich, kein Job und Zeit ist kostenlos! Kannst Du eine DLL für CX machen ? emailme !
Beitrag vom 25.06.2007 - 22:55
Diesen Beitrag melden   nach weiteren Posts von kennwort999 suchen kennwort999`s Profil ansehen kennwort999 eine Kurznachricht senden kennwort999 zu deinen Freunden hinzufügen zum Anfang der Seite
kennwort999 ist offline kennwort999  
RE:
686 Beiträge - click.EXE - Meister
kennwort999`s alternatives Ego
Original geschrieben von Merlin

Was hasst du den für einen Internet-Anschluss? (Kann sein das er langsam ist? Tut mir leid habe an soetwas nicht gedacht!)

Ich habe mal die DLL verbessert. (Versemmel-schutz und 1 sobald Verbindung an!)


Bitte NEU-DOWNLOADEN ! ! !

WO ?



PS: Bei mir gehts!


***************************************************************************************
Was für ein Server sprichst DU an ... post.strato.de - mail.1und1.de gmx oder freenet oder yahoo ?
***************************************************************************************
Beitrag vom 25.06.2007 - 22:58
Diesen Beitrag melden   nach weiteren Posts von kennwort999 suchen kennwort999`s Profil ansehen kennwort999 eine Kurznachricht senden kennwort999 zu deinen Freunden hinzufügen zum Anfang der Seite
sam.higgins ist offline sam.higgins  
RE:
449 Beiträge - Kein-anderes-Hobby-Haber
Also lasse ich den Port auf 20, kommt "Keine Verbindung" (wie kommst Du eigentlich auf "20"?). Schalte ich den Port auf den eigentlich für SMTP standardgemäßen 25, fackelt mir gleich cX3 komplett ab :-(
Beitrag vom 25.06.2007 - 23:10
Diesen Beitrag melden   nach weiteren Posts von sam.higgins suchen sam.higgins`s Profil ansehen sam.higgins eine E-Mail senden sam.higgins eine Kurznachricht senden sam.higgins`s Homepage besuchen sam.higgins zu deinen Freunden hinzufügen zum Anfang der Seite
kennwort999 ist offline kennwort999  
RE: RE:
686 Beiträge - click.EXE - Meister
kennwort999`s alternatives Ego
Bei mir ist es erst abgestürzt als ich "Warte auf beliebigen Tastendruck" eingestellt habe und dann die Space taste gedrückt habe... war CX wech !

Firewall extra ausgestellt !!




Zitat
Original geschrieben von sam.higgins

Also lasse ich den Port auf 20, kommt \"Keine Verbindung\" (wie kommst Du eigentlich auf \"20\"?). Schalte ich den Port auf den eigentlich für SMTP standardgemäßen 25, fackelt mir gleich cX3 komplett ab :-(




Der Post wurde 1 mal editiert, zuletzt von kennwort999 am 25.06.2007 - 23:19.
Beitrag vom 25.06.2007 - 23:18
Diesen Beitrag melden   nach weiteren Posts von kennwort999 suchen kennwort999`s Profil ansehen kennwort999 eine Kurznachricht senden kennwort999 zu deinen Freunden hinzufügen zum Anfang der Seite
Merlin ist offline Merlin  
I D I O D E N S I C H E R
221 Beiträge - nicht heilbarer cX-Junkie ;o)
Hier eine völlig überarbeitete und IDIODENSICHERE-Version!

Da ich trauriger, weiße feststellen musste kennt sich mit der MS-Auth. niemand wirklich aus. Also habe ich eine verinfachete und ziemlich sichere Version der SMTP-DLL erstellet, sie erledigt nun alles selbst erkennt Server-Auth. (ob SMTP oder SMTPoverPOP3) Jedoch leidet darunter die Anzahl der Funktionen:
Eigentlich gibt esc nur noch eine Funktion: AutoMail.

Folgende Parameter müssen angegeben werden:

SMTPServer (String) , SMTPPort (Long) , Empfänger (String) , Absender (String) , Betreff (String) , Sendetext (String) , Attachments (string), UserName (String), Password (String)


*** Setzte SMTP-Daten
Setze in [SMTPPort]: '25'
Setze in [SMTPServer]: 'mail.gmx.at'
*** Setze POP3-Daten
Setze in [POP3Benutzer]: 'MHohl@gmx.at'
Setze in [POP3PW]: '515457595653'
Setze in [POP3Port]: '110'
Setze in [POP3Server]: 'pop.gmx.at'
*** Sende-Daten
Setze in [Absender]: 'MHohl@gmx.at'
Setze in [Emfänger]: 'MHohl@gmx.at'
Setze in [Betreff]: 'Test Mail'
Setze in [Text]: 'This ist is only a test!'
Setze in [Attachments]: ' '
*** SendMail
Setze in [Status]: '[System.DLLAufruf [Pfad]smtp.dll;AutoMail;"[SMTPServer]";[SMTPPort];"[Emfänger]";"[Absender]";"[Betreff]";"[Text]";"[Attachments]";"[UserName]";"[PW]"'
Warte (Pause für 10 Sekunden)
cX2Web-Code: (einfach anklicken, kopieren und in ... einfügen)
Hierfür benötigte Erweiterungen: Pro-Version
Erstellt mit cX2Web - cX3 WebExport (17 Skriptzeilen, cX Pro 3.0.39.3)


Download Version - 1.0.5


Der Post wurde 2 mal editiert, zuletzt von Merlin am 27.06.2007 - 14:37.
Beitrag vom 27.06.2007 - 14:00
Diesen Beitrag melden   nach weiteren Posts von Merlin suchen Merlin`s Profil ansehen Merlin eine E-Mail senden Merlin eine Kurznachricht senden Merlin zu deinen Freunden hinzufügen Merlin zu deiner ICQ-Contact-list hinzufügen zum Anfang der Seite
sam.higgins ist offline sam.higgins  
RE: I D I O D E N S I C H E R
449 Beiträge - Kein-anderes-Hobby-Haber
So Merlin,
das ist dann eigentlich auch der Punkt wo ich mich hier dann mal ausklinken werde.
Wenn Du die ganze Zeit von nem Port 20 schwafelst und sobald man Diesen ändert, Deine DLL den kompletten cX3 mit weg reißt und Du der Meinung bist - das alles würde lediglich an den paar Idioten (und bitte nicht Idioden - hat mit Diodentechnik nämlich nichts zu tun) liegen, die sich lediglich mit der "MSAuth" (?) nicht auskennen. Hab ich da ehrlich gesagt keinen Bock mehr drauf.

Für die Anderen, die weiter testen möchten. Merlin hat ein neues Archiv hoch geladen.
http://virtuallnet.vi.funpic.de/smtp_easy.zip . Ob das nun funktioniert, weiss ich nicht, da hier diese ZIP als defekt rüber kommt.

Idee war gut, Umsetzung schlecht und bei Unfreundlichkeiten und Beleidigung hört der Spaß zum Testen dann bei mir auch auf. Wenn etwas absemmelt trotz vorgefertigtem Script und dann mit völlig falschen Ports etc. hat das weniger mit Fehlbedienung zu tun. Selbst WENN der Anwender eine Fehlbedienung machen würde, ist das längst kein Grund dafür, dass das den kompletten cX-Editor mit Millisekunden-scharfer Wirkung sofort in die ewigen Jagdgründe mit reißt!

Viel Erfolg noch bei der korrekten Bedienung ;-)
Beitrag vom 27.06.2007 - 17:02
Diesen Beitrag melden   nach weiteren Posts von sam.higgins suchen sam.higgins`s Profil ansehen sam.higgins eine E-Mail senden sam.higgins eine Kurznachricht senden sam.higgins`s Homepage besuchen sam.higgins zu deinen Freunden hinzufügen zum Anfang der Seite
Merlin ist offline Merlin  
221 Beiträge - nicht heilbarer cX-Junkie ;o)
Tut mir leid ich geb auf!

wenn nicht einmal ein Bsp.Skript umschreibpaar ist.
Vielleicht mag j jemand die Arbeit verändern (ein PB):

PB-Code-easy:
ProcedureDLL AutoMail(MySMTPServer.s,MySMTPPort.l,MailTo.s,MailFrom.s,Subject.s,MsgBody.s,Attachments.s,UserName.s,Password.s)
If PureSMTP_OpenSMTPConnection(MySMTPServer, MySMTPPort) = #PureSMTP_Ok
Status.l = PureSMTP_SendMail(MailTo, MailFrom, Subject, MsgBody, Attachments, UserName, Password)
If Status = #PureSMTP_Ok
Debug "Message : sent"
Debug "Status = " + Str(Status)
Else
Debug "Message : something went wrong !"
Debug "Status = " + Str(Status)
Debug PureSMTP_GetLastServerMessage()
EndIf
PureSMTP_CloseSMTPConnection()
Else
Debug "OpenSMTPConnection failed"
Debug PureSMTP_GetLastServerMessage()
EndIf
EndProcedure

PB-Code-Pro:
ProcedureDLL SendMailoverPOP3(MailTo.s, MailFrom.s, Subject.s, MsgBody.s, Attachments.s, HeaderAddon.s)
Global Status2.l
Status2 = PureSMTP_SendMail(MailTo.s, MailFrom.s, Subject.s, MsgBody.s , Attachments.s , HeaderAddon.s)
ProcedureReturn Status2
EndProcedure

ProcedureDLL SendMail(MailTo.s, MailFrom.s, Subject.s, MsgBody.s , Attachments.s , UserName.s , Password.s , HeaderAddon.s)
Global Status3.l
Status3 = PureSMTP_SendMail(MailTo.s, MailFrom.s, Subject.s, MsgBody.s , Attachments.s , UserName.s , Password.s , HeaderAddon.s)
ProcedureReturn Status3
EndProcedure

ProcedureDLL CloseSMTP()
PureSMTP_CloseSMTPConnection()
EndProcedure

ProcedureDLL CreateHeader(Header.s, String.s)
PureSMTP_AddHeader(Header.s, String.s)
EndProcedure

ProcedureDLL EraseHeader()
PureSMTP_ClearHeader()
EndProcedure

ProcedureDLL SetXMailer(XMailer.s)
PureSMTP_SetXMailer(XMailer.s)
EndProcedure

ProcedureDLL SetContentTyp(ContentType.s)
PureSMTP_SetContentType(ContentType.s)
EndProcedure

ProcedureDLL SetTimeOut(TimeOut.l)
PureSMTP_SetTimeOut(TimeOut.l)
EndProcedure

ProcedureDLL GetDLLVersion()
ProcedureReturn 1
EndProcedure
(PS: verwendet wird Gnozales UserLib)

Tschüß wer will solls vervollständigen



Selbst WENN der Anwender eine Fehlbedienung machen würde, ist das längst kein Grund dafür, dass das den kompletten cX-Editor mit Millisekunden-scharfer Wirkung sofort in die ewigen Jagdgründe mit reißt

Das ist bei PB nunmal so. Da sieht man wieder wie toll CX ist!


Der Post wurde 1 mal editiert, zuletzt von Merlin am 28.06.2007 - 16:08.
Beitrag vom 28.06.2007 - 16:02
Diesen Beitrag melden   nach weiteren Posts von Merlin suchen Merlin`s Profil ansehen Merlin eine E-Mail senden Merlin eine Kurznachricht senden Merlin zu deinen Freunden hinzufügen Merlin zu deiner ICQ-Contact-list hinzufügen zum Anfang der Seite
Adonis ist offline Adonis  
727 Beiträge - click.EXE - Meister
Adonis`s alternatives Ego
hat da jemand mal eine vernünftiges Beispiel wie man mit CX
E-Mails versenden und empfangen kann?

Adonis
Beitrag vom 24.02.2008 - 02:18
Diesen Beitrag melden   nach weiteren Posts von Adonis suchen Adonis`s Profil ansehen Adonis eine Kurznachricht senden Adonis zu deinen Freunden hinzufügen zum Anfang der Seite
Baumstruktur - Signaturen anzeigen
Seiten (2): (1) 2 weiter >
vorheriges Thema   nächstes Thema

Gehe zu:  
Es ist / sind gerade 1 registrierte(r) Benutzer und 133 Gäste online. Neuester Benutzer: MiB
Registrierte Benutzer online: Dennis
aktive Themen der letzten 48 Stunden - Top-User
0
0

www.ClickEXE.de © 2019
Seite in 0.53517 sec generiert